DONALD FELIX, Respondent, v. LAW OFFICES OF THOMAS F. LIOTTI, Appellant.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department.

Decided June 10, 2015.


In an action to recover damages for breach of contract, the defendant appeals, as limited by its brief, from so much of an order of the Supreme Court, Nassau County (Bruno, J.), dated March 1, 2013, as denied that branch of its motion dated July 31, 2012, which was pursuant to CPLR 2201 to stay enforcement of a judgment dated December 23, 2009, and denied its motion dated August 31, 2012, pursuant to CPLR 2201 and 5015 to stay enforcement of the judgment and to vacate the...
